ATLANTA, GA. - After one of the greatest defensive seasons in NCAA history, Atlanta Tipoff Club has named Hannah Hidalgo the Naismith Defensive Player of the Year on Wednesday evening. Notre Dame's, Hannah Hidalgo, became the first player in the program's history to earn this award. Hidalgo has already been named the ACC Player of the Year and ACC Defensive Player of the Year along with the Naismith All-America, USBWA-All-America, and the USA Today All-America First Teams. Hidalgo also broke the single-game NCAA and program record for steals, recording 16 in the win over Akron to go along with her program-record 44 points in the win. In just three seasons, Hannah Hidalgo has already claimed the program record for career steals with 481.
